I found out about vertical farms through a google news feed and thought it was really compelling.  Dickson Despommier, is the leader of this concept.  Although only a concept, a vertical farm seems to make a lot of sense.  More sense than a refrigerated beach….

Anyway, when one considers the costs of tilling land to the costs of constructing a controlled environment that maximizes productivity, the numbers start to look good.  Imagine how well one could control the growth of crops just like a house plant.   The term “fresh produce” would take on even greater meaning for restaurants and grocery stores located in the building itself.  Even more, energy could be generated from the methane collected from animals kept on a vertical farm.
